WebFeb 9, 2024 · PTZ cameras usually use between 8 and 11 watts of power. IP cameras typically use between 5 and 10 watts of power. Wireless cameras usually use between 1 and 5 watts of power. When powering cameras, it is recommended that you use 80 percent of the power supply’s maximum capacity to avoid overload issues. Assume we have 16 cameras, each drawing 250 mA: 16 cameras x 0.25 mA = 4 Amps. When considering the 80% Rule: 4 Amps / 0.80 = 5 Amps. WebNov 12, 2024 · A typical CCTV camera consumes between 4 watts to 15 watts of power depending on the model, while the DVR device that is connected with the CCTV camera consumes from 10 to 40 watts. If your CCTV surveillance system is running 24/7, it will cost you around $4 for a month.
